The Importance of Lead Generation in B2B

Lead generation refers to the process of identifying and attracting prospects who are likely to become paying customers. In B2B, the stakes are higher compared to B2C as deals typically involve larger transactions, longer sales cycles, and multiple decision-makers. Effective lead generation not only helps B2B companies establish a steady stream of potential customers but also helps improve conversion rates and pipeline visibility.

Generating Quality Leads

While lead generation in B2B may seem challenging, it can be immensely rewarding when executed correctly. Here are some key strategies to ensure you generate quality leads for your B2B business:

1. Define your target audience: Clearly understand the specific industries, roles, and company sizes that align with your product or service. This detailed buyer persona will help you tailor your lead generation efforts and generate highly relevant leads.

2. Implement a solid content marketing strategy: Providing valuable, informative content is an effective way to attract potential leads. Leverage educational blog posts, whitepapers, case studies, and webinars to establish your expertise and build trust among your target audience.

3. Optimize your website for lead generation: Landing pages, contact forms, and call-to-action buttons should be prominently displayed on your website. Make it easy for visitors to convert by offering compelling offers such as free trials, consultations, or downloads in exchange for their contact information.

4. Leverage the power of social media: Develop a strong presence on platforms like LinkedIn, Twitter, and Facebook, where your target audience actively engages. Share relevant content, participate in industry discussions, and foster relationships with potential prospects.

5. Harness the potential of search engine optimization (SEO): Optimize your website and content using relevant keywords to increase visibility on search engines. This will help potential customers find you organically and generate higher-quality leads.

6. Nurture leads through personalized emails: Once you capture a lead, create a series of personalized email campaigns to nurture them through the sales funnel. Tailor your messages based on their specific pain points, challenges, and interests to keep them engaged.

7. Foster partnerships and collaborations: Identify complementary B2B businesses and explore mutually beneficial partnerships. This can include guest blogging on each other’s websites, co-hosting webinars or events, or joint marketing initiatives. Collaborative efforts increase brand exposure, leading to an enhanced reach and more potential leads.

8. Leverage the power of inbound marketing: Establish a robust online presence through search engine optimization, content marketing, social media, and email campaigns. These tactics will drive inbound traffic to your website, increasing the likelihood of generating high-quality leads.

The Role of Technology in B2B Lead Generation

Technology plays a critical role in B2B lead generation. Leveraging the right tools and platforms can help automate and streamline various aspects of the process, making it more efficient and effective. Here are some key technologies that can enhance your lead generation efforts:

1. Customer relationship management (CRM) software: Implementing CRM software helps manage, track, and analyze customer interactions and lead activities. It enables you to maintain a comprehensive view of your leads and nurture them throughout their journey.

2. Marketing automation tools: Automate repetitive tasks such as email campaigns, lead scoring, and lead nurturing. These tools enable you to deliver personalized messages at scale, ensuring effective and timely engagement with your leads.

3. Web analytics tools: Understand your website visitors’ behavior using web analytics tools. Gain insights into how they navigate your website, which pages they spend the most time on, and what actions they take. This data can help optimize your lead generation strategy by refining your website and content.
